西南山区河流阶梯—深潭系统的生态学作用 被引量:37

A Study of the Ecological Functions of Step-pool System in Southwest Mountain Streams

摘要 山区河流发育的阶梯—深潭系统具有显著的生态学作用。阶梯—深潭系统增大水流阻力和河床抗冲刷力,稳定了河床和岸坡。大卵石堆积成阶梯,细颗粒泥沙在深潭河段的缓流滞流区沉积下来形成淤泥层,形成适宜多种生物的栖息地。选择小江支流———深沟、蒋家沟和小白泥沟,以及四川九寨沟和金沙江进行野外实验、取样分析。结果发现阶梯—深潭系统较发育的深沟和九寨沟底栖动物密度高达552个/m2,生物量高达5.96 g/m2。而邻近的小白泥沟和蒋家沟底栖动物密度仅0.75个/m2,生物量不到0.006 g/m2。考虑河流不同部位底质、水深、流速等特性,提出了生物栖息地多样性及其计算方法,研究发现大型无脊椎动物的生物多样性随栖息地多样性增加而增加。利用阶梯—深潭系统治理山区河流,既能保持河道稳定,又能维持较高的生物多样性,保持健康的河流生态系统。 The development of step-pool system plays an important role in stream ecology. Step-pool system maximizes the flow resistance and protects the bed sediment from erosion. Thus the riverbed and bank slope are stabilized. Boulders, cobbles and gravel tightly interlock and form the steps having an inherent stability which only extreme floods are likely to disturb. Silt and clay deposit in the pools behind the steps. These steps and pools provide high diversity of habitats for stream bio-community. Field investigations are performed to the Xiaojiang River, Jinsha River and Jiuzhai Creek. Step-pool systems develop well in the Jiuzhai Creek and Shengou Ravine, which is a tributary of the Xiaojiang River. The density of benthic macro-invertebrate is 552/m^2 in the Jiuzhai Creek and 398/ m^2 in the Shengou Ravine and the density of bio-mass of benthic macro-invertebrate is 4.75g/m^2 in the Jiuzhai Creek and 5.96 g/m^2 in the Shengou Ravine. As a comparison, the density of benthic macro-invertebrate is only 0.75/m^2 in the Jiangjia Ravine and 0 in the Xiaobaini Ravine, which are Mso the tributary of the Xiaojiang River, but no step-pool develops in the ravines. The density of bio-mass of benthic macro-invertebrate is only 0.006 g/m^2 in the Jiangjia Ravine and 0 g/m^2 in the Xiaobaini Ravine. This paper proposes the concept of habitat diversity and a calculation formula considering the spaciousdistribution of various substrates, velocity and water depth. The study reveals that the biodiversity of benthic macro-invertebrates increases with the habitat diversity in a logarithmic law. Artificial step-pool system can be used for training of mountain streams, which may stabilize the streambed and bank slope, restore healthy river ecology and high biodiversity, and better aesthetic landscape as well.
